This Wednesday marks the kick-off of the annual
Florida Music Festival, a mini SXSW-style music industry schmoozefest in Orlando. While it may sound cheesy to Miami people at first glance, a number of local acts head up there every year to play it. Why? Unlike, say, the inaugural Miami Music Festival this past December, it's actually well-attended by music fans and some industry type, and past editions have resulted in the wheels rolling for some major deals.
Generally, the festival favors rock, heavily, especially the kind that could be commercially viable. But this year still offers some varying sounds, especially from the sampling of South Florida artists playing, among them MillionYoung, Jahfe, Dreaming in Stereo, and others. It may be worth a weekend getaway just for the bar crawl part alone; a wristband gets you access to multiple stages around town, including shows by already-made-it headliners like Murder By Death, Anberlin, Rusted Root, and Parachute. The festival runs through Saturday night. Visit
